Assam child marriage: Over 1,039 arrested in ongoing crackdown against child marriages in Assam
Crackdown Against Child Marriages in Assam: Assam's Chief Minister, Himanta Biswa Sarma, has announced the arrest of over 1,039 individuals in the second phase of a comprehensive state-wide operation aimed at curbing child marriages. This crackdown comes as a follow-up to the initial drive earlier in the year, during which thousands of individuals were apprehended across the state. Sarma said that, atleast 3,000 people will be arrested.
"In a massive crackdown against child marriage, Assam Police has arrested over 800 accused persons in a special operation, which began in the early hours of dawn," Chief Minister Sarma stated.

The campaign against child marriages remains ongoing, and it is expected that the number of arrests related to this social issue will continue to climb as the operation progresses.
Previously, on September 11, Chief Minister Sarma had disclosed to the Assam Assembly that a total of 3,907 individuals had been arrested over the past five years in connection with child marriage cases. Among these, 3,319 are facing charges under the Protection of Children from Sexual Offences Act, 2012 (POCSO).
